hi there,
how do i know if i have high resolution graphics installed on ddo?
i dont have directx 11 available on options only dx9 but i have ultra high graphics option available
also some times the client resets the settings by it self on windows 10 and asks me if i want to install the high resolution like when you open it for first time,i choose yes but nothink installed
compare it the folder size on my computer with a friend folder size mine is 9,85 gb and friends one 10,8 gb  Shocked
also every time that the client resets the settings, on control panel the ddo has installation date the day that the setings was reset
never had a problem in windows 8 , 7 , vista or xp playing ddo from 2006 with dx 11 or high graphics and i think the dx 11 problem or the folder size means high res is not installed on my pc

To run in DX11 you need a video card that is DX11 compatable which is the nVidia GTX480 or later (no idea about the AMD version though). On top of that since you are on W10 you need the DirectX runtime installing since it includes older files which are needed to run DX11.

My own install for DDO is 10.2GB in size and I run the high res version. W10 is rather twitchy on anything that is in the Program Files directories so try having DDO installed in some other place and try running the shortcut to TurbineLauncher.exe as Admin (right click and select Run as Admin).

Oh, that one is easy... check the DDO Directory.

if you have stuff like client_highres.dat   or something like that... ) you have the High Resolution Textures installed.
they come on top of the normal ( low res )

The folder size is not a good indicator, as due to how the update process works the DAT files are just getting bigger the longer you have been playing DDO.

Quote:
client_anim.dat : should contain the animation information.
client_cell_1 & 2.dat : tied to the maps, maybe locations, 1 for Eberron, 2 for Faerun
client_gamelogic.dat : well game logic, the scripts that runs the game
client_general.dat : general game information
client_highres.dat : High Resolution Textures
client local_xx.dat : DE Kraut local stuff, FR Frog Local stuff.
client_local_English.dat : English local stuff. Local stuff meaning descriptions, fluff texts.
client_map_1 & 2.dat : maps  1 for Eberron, 2 for Faerun
client_mesh.dat : the mesh ( I know it has some meaning in 3D rendering. )
client_sound.dat : Sound files, music, kobold still hates you, and so on.
client_surface : the surface, low res textures.

Nope, even DX9 supports High Resolution Textures, that's how I've been playing for ages. It's just tied to the files... if the files are there, and you have access to the high/ultra high settings. If not they are not available.

To use the DirectX Diagnostic Tool to determine the version of DirectX that is installed on your computer, follow these steps:
Click Start, and then click Run.
Type dxdiag, and then click OK.
On the System tab, note the version of DirectX that is displayed on the DirectX Version line.


the flav suggestion of checking for the high_res.dat file sounds smart. i would also still try to verify that your direct X version was at least on 10 just to eliminate variables.

DDO installer seems to cause some issue with dx10/11.  Everytime I reinstall ddo, I have to run dxwebsetup to have dx11 as an option.

I think this is the version I use.
https://www.microsoft.com/en-us/download/details.aspx?id=35

Literally, fresh installs of windows 7 and 10.  After installing ddo, first launch only gives me dx 9.  Run dxwebsetup and it updates to dx 11.

yes the high res client exists in turbine folder and yes the runtime june 2010 was the solution , i ve install it and ddo regognizes imediatly the dx11
